### 1.8.2 — Key rotation

Rotated the deploy key for the Mapfenn tile-rendering cache layer — the old one was shared with the retired preview cluster, which felt sketchy. Cache invalidation and warmup jobs now deploy under the new identity. Reviewers: only `deploy.yaml` changed, logic untouched. New key for the cache deployer is below.

rollout seal: bky9_2369ZXVnu

## Step 6: Switch Pagewright to incremental rebuilds

On-call folks, this is the step that matters at 3am. Once you flip the rebuild mode, only changed pages regenerate, so a full rebuild alert usually means the dependency graph cache got wiped — just let it finish, don't restart the worker mid-run. Keep the old full-rebuild cron disabled or you'll double-build and thrash the CDN. Before enabling, set the service's rebuild parameters to the values shown below:

settings of fahag-haduf:
[ulaox]
port = 8443
region = south-2
host = ulaox.lumiccorp.internal
timeout_ms = 500
retries = 8

Handover — contrast audit, Lumabright dashboard

Welcome aboard. Priya finished the first pass of the color-contrast audit on the Lumabright admin screens; I'm handing the rest to you. The checker service (Tintlint) scans each deployed page nightly and flags ratios below WCAG AA. Remaining work: the billing views and the dark theme, which fail on secondary buttons and muted labels. Results land in the audit bucket; false positives go in the ignore list. Tintlint reads its thresholds and scan scope from the values below.

service settings:
druwyn:
  log_level: debug
  metrics_host: metrics.druwyn.tolvaqlabs.internal
  pool_size: 32

Normally, compression settings (permessage-deflate window sizes, context takeover flags) are changed only through the Fenwick release pipeline, since the CPU-versus-bandwidth tradeoffs require load validation. If a release is actively degrading — for example, memory pressure from oversized compression contexts — the release manager may bypass the pipeline using break-glass credentials. All such changes are audited and must be reverted or ratified within 24 hours. The recovery passphrase for the break-glass envelope follows.

strongbox words: kelion-ralvan-casix-aldeth-gorius-kelath-isteth-tamwyn-novok-queniel-druok-quenok-wenael